WebAs a result of the immune system wrongly attacking the body's own tissues, rheumatoid arthritis (RA) causes inflammation in the joints. While RA primarily affects the tiny joints in the hands and feet, it may also affect the hips and knees and other joints throughout the body. WebMar 8, 2024 · With this method, encapsulated ATRA is injected directly into a joint affected by rheumatoid arthritis, where it remains in effect for at least several weeks. During that time, ATRA transforms disease-causing cells into disease-stopping cells, known as regulatory T cells, which can treat or prevent the disease elsewhere in the body.
